Robert grew up in Minnesota. After high school, he went into the Army. He was stationed in Fort Bragg, NC and he was Airborne. After some injuries, he transferred to Recruiting in Mankato, MN. Afterwards, he was Field Artillery in Fort Drum, NY. Three days from coming home from the third deployment he had a stroke. After several tests, it was confirmed that he had cancer. He was transferred to Walter Reed Military Hospital in Washington DC. They concluded it was terminal so they sent him Minnesota and that is where he passed away.
